Chapter 87: The Feast at Storm's End
“Long live King Renly the First!” The people at the banquet raised their glasses again, offering loud congratulations.
“To victory!” King Renly, wearing a golden stag crown, raised his golden cup and drank it in one gulp, then encouraged everyone with his eyes and smile, just like Duke Robert in his youth.
Many lords and knights could still recall the spirited days of the past.
Duke Robert won three victories in a single day at Summerhall. His sincere laughter and embrace won over the vassals of the Stormlands, ultimately overthrowing the Mad King and establishing the Baratheon stag dynasty.
Now, the liege lord of the Stormlands, Robert's only surviving brother, Renly Baratheon, had also been formally crowned and anointed as the King of the Seven Kingdoms.
Everyone poured the wine in their hands into their mouths, not leaving a single drop.
“To victory!”
The atmosphere of the banquet became even more lively.
King Renly watched quietly from the high platform, seemingly satisfied with everything.
The spacious hall of Storm's End was large enough to accommodate all the guests. Jesters and clowns were performing diligently in the middle, musicians and singers upstairs were constantly providing accompaniment for the banquet, and countless maids and servants were carrying dishes and fine wine through the seats.
Everyone was laughing, for His Majesty Renly, for the banquet, and for victory.
Beside him, Lord Eldon Estermont raised a toast to His Majesty Renly, “Congratulations, Your Majesty. Your marriage to Miss Margaery will be the strongest bond of the alliance. If the Lannisters know what's good for them, they should retreat to their stone castles in the Westerlands as soon as possible and obediently give up the Iron Throne.”
Renly nodded and smiled.
The Lord of Greenstone had brought eight hundred soldiers when he crossed the sea from Estermont, which was not many, but his deceased mother was his sister, so he couldn't be neglected in terms of reason or emotion.
“I don't think the Lannisters will give up so easily.” Lord Bryce Caron retorted.
Renly and the lords on the high platform all looked at the Lord of Nightsong.
The Caron family was powerful and proud, with their territory located on the Dornish Marches bordering Dorne. Their family was martial and good at fighting.
This time, Lord Bryce Caron brought two hundred knights, and two thousand cavalry and three thousand infantry in his territory were gathering and would arrive at Storm's End in early August.
“We still need to fight a few fierce battles to teach these arrogant lions a lesson before they will submit!” Lord Caron waved his fist.
At least at this banquet, King Joffrey on the Iron Throne could only be a Lannister lion.
What the truth was? No one was sure, and not many people cared.
Just listen to the call of the liege lord.
Lord Arstan Selmy suggested, “Your Majesty, perhaps there is no need to rush to shed blood. As everyone knows, half of King's Landing's bread comes from the Reach. As long as Duke Tyrell takes action, the starving people will overthrow the false king faster than our army.”
Renly looked at him with approval, “That's a good idea. For Margaery's sake, I believe Lady Olenna and Lord Mace will not refuse.”
Ser Cortnay Penrose, who was devoted to his duties, was not so optimistic, “The Riverlands in the north are also rich in resources, and it should not be a problem to supply King's Landing for a period of time. I am afraid that this method will be difficult to work.”
“That's now.” Lord Caron lowered his voice a little, “What if the number of mouths to feed in King's Landing doubled?”
People widened their eyes, what did he mean?
Lord Caron continued, “Send some shrewd people to sneak into the Crownlands, and carefully persuade the farmers in the villages and towns to flood into King's Landing. By then…”
Hearing this, some people were still ignorant, some saw the trick, some were contemptuous, and some were eager to try.
This may be the first drop of blood in the war.
Renly sighed slightly, “You can handle it.”
“I will definitely live up to Your Majesty's expectations.” Lord Caron excitedly accepted the order. This was a good job.
Several lords immediately looked straight at Lord Caron until Lord Caron nodded to them one by one before smiling and withdrawing their gazes.
At this time, a servant presented a golden and bright roasted suckling pig, and the aroma of fat instantly filled the entire high platform.
His Majesty Renly raised a knife and fork, pierced the crispy skin, and cut off a piece of steaming meat, “Who else has any suggestions? As long as you speak up, this first bite will be rewarded to him.”
In the next moment, several people spoke at the same time.
“The Riverlands and the Vale are worth fighting for. Joffrey is not the true king, and Stark may also abandon the darkness and turn to the light.”
“The Iron Islands' Greyjoy will definitely not be peaceful. Let them harass the Westerlands and the North, and turn Lannisport into ruins. Even Tywin will find it difficult to bear.”
“Mercenary groups from Essos can be recruited.”
“Seek support from the Iron Bank of Braavos and repay the debt with gold from the Westerlands in the future. It will definitely be enough!”
“Dorne hates the Lannisters extremely.”
“……”
Renly nodded with a smile. Some of the suggestions had already been implemented, while others were inappropriate.
Regardless of the effect, being willing to speak was to be one of his own.
So he cut off many more pieces of roast meat and rewarded them to everyone who spoke, and there was a burst of laughter at the banquet.
“Your Majesty, shouldn't we be more cautious?”
Ser Donnel Swyft, who had been silent, hesitated to speak, “The news coming back from King's Landing recently has changed a lot, giants at the coronation, divine grace, and so on. These, can't be true, right?”
Everyone immediately slapped the table and laughed.
“How can you believe such words? Donnel, you're really joking!”
“These are just tricks that children can think of, how dare you report them to His Majesty?”
Renly glanced at Ser Swyft.
This was the heir of Lord Gulian Swyft, who was ill and bedridden, and behind him were three thousand soldiers.
Renly also knew that Balon Swyft had become Joffrey's Kingsguard, and the Swyft family may not be completely loyal.
Donnel Swyft smiled sheepishly, touched his head, and stopped talking.
“Who cares if it's true or false! Lords, in my opinion, victory on the battlefield is the most important thing, and everything else is trivial.” Ser Cortnay said loudly.
“The knights of the Stormlands and the Reach will crush all rebels!”
No one could question this.
Everyone looked at His Majesty Renly with expectant eyes.
Although the marriage was not yet complete, the marriage contract with Miss Margaery Tyrell was enough to prove Highgarden's sincerity, and the two sides were already unbreakable allies.
In another half month, 20,000 troops would gather in the Stormlands, and the Reach would have 60,000 troops.
At that time, King's Landing's strength would probably still be less than 10,000.
Although the Redwyne twins were being held hostage in King's Landing, causing the Redwyne fleet to dare not move, the advantage on land was already enough to determine the victory.
When to send troops?
Renly stood up from the throne. In just a few breaths, the entire hall completely quieted down.
Countless eyes looked at His Majesty the King.
His Majesty announced loudly, “Break camp on August 5th and rush to Bitterbridge before September to join the Highgarden army. At that time, we will attack King's Landing directly and achieve success in one battle!”
Everyone raised their arms and shouted, “To victory!”
A soldier entered from outside the door and whispered in His Majesty Renly's ear.
His Majesty smiled, “Everyone, enjoy the banquet, just now, the Velaryon fleet on the coast has withdrawn to the north!”
“Long live Your Majesty!”
People were even more excited. This seemed to be a congratulation specially sent by the gods.
Renly silently chewed on the second half of the news.
The Velaryon fleet took Brienne of Tarth, the only daughter of Lord Selwyn Tarth of Evenfall Hall.
Tarth Island probably won't send troops.
